About Fultondale, AL

Fultondale is a small town located in Alabama with a population of 9,753 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$69,127 per year, which is 8% below the national median of $75,149. The median age of 38.5 years is close to the US median age of 38.9 years.

Housing Market Overview

The housing market in Fultondale features a median home value of $181,900, which is 26% below the national median of $244,900. This positions Fultondale in a moderately priced market relative to the rest of the country. Median monthly rent is $1,214, 4% above the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 4,608 total housing units, 66% are owner-occupied (2,787 units) and 34% are renter-occupied (1,444 units). The balanced mix of owners and renters indicates a diverse housing market.

Economy & Employment

The local economy in Fultondale shows an unemployment rate of 4.0%, which is near the national rate of 3.7%. The poverty rate stands at 13.3%, above the national average of 12.4%. Workers in Fultondale have an average one-way commute time of 26.2 minutes.

Cost of Living in Fultondale, AL

Compared to national averages, Fultondale has a median household income of $69,127 (8% below the national median of $75,149). Home values average $181,900, which is 26% below the national median. Monthly rent at $1,214 is 4% above the US average of $1,163. Within Alabama, Fultondale's income is 19% above the state average of $57,952, and home values are 14% above the state median of $159,358.
